sweetness
SWEET-nuhs
noun
1
The quality of tasting sweet.
"The sweetness of the mango surprised her."
2
A pleasant, kind, or gentle nature.
"His sweetness with the children won everyone over."

Etymology
From Old English swētnes, built from "sweet" plus the "-ness" ending.
